Power supply to tipm becoming hot and melting tipm housing surrounding connection. random horn honking, remote start doesn't work, clicking from tipm, draw from tipm draining battery when vehicle not running(overnight). no replacement parts available.

When driving with my mother as passenger from phoenix to tucson to visit relatives, the horn sounded intermittently. i had a minor accident a few days later, and when i took the car in the dealer to repair, i asked them to check the horn. they reported nothing amiss. the horn continued to internittently sound off whether i was driving on a side street alone or in traffic, both on surface streets and the freeways. when i received the notice for the fobik recall in may, i made the appointment and took the car in, and reminded them the horn goes off; the same dealer told me they could not replicate the horn issue again. they also failed to complete the recall fix. i made another appointment two weeks ago in july as the horn kept sounding off on its own and it is getting worse. i also had all the required maintenance completed at a cost of over $1500, and while in the service bay the car horn sounded off. the service crew attempted to fix the horn over three days but failed. as i drove the car away from the dealership, the horn sounded off again. they also did not complete the recall fix again, even after ordering the parts necessary. they believe the horn issue is related to the electrical issue in the key fobik recall, and are hoping the recall fix will also address the horn issue. meanwhile, the horn has continued to escalate and last evening while driving home in rush hour traffic, the horn sounded off for longer periods, on several occasions for as long as nearly a mile on the surface streets. as this is a severe safety issue as well as a citable offense, i have made yet another appointment to have the horn issue fixed. the dealer has not relayed exactly what steps they have taken to correct this, other than replacing the *spring in the steering column. i have read online a possible horn fix is to replace the airbag - which has not been identified in a recall yet.
